The Rapido LB&SCR Dia.8 Van in BR Departmental No. DS1913 is a model train available in OO gauge. This model represents a van in use during the British Railways Early Crest period.

The van is based on the LBSC Diagram 8 design and features a BR departmental grey livery with the number DS1913. It is an unfitted vehicle, meaning it does not have a vacuum brake system. The model includes double-sided brakes with double V-hangers, which were used to apply the brakes to the vehicle.

The Rapido model features 4-hole disc wheels that run in metal bearings, adding to its authenticity. The wooden door stops are also accurately represented. The model has a high level of detail above and below the floor line, allowing enthusiasts to appreciate its intricate features.

The model is designed with a high quality livery application, ensuring a realistic finish. It also includes NEM coupler pockets, allowing it to be easily coupled to other NEM-compliant models. The model is scaled to 1:76, making it suitable for OO gauge railway layouts.
